The Allure of Holographic Glitter
Holographic glitter is distinct because of its prismatic properties. Unlike traditional glitters that show a singular color, holographic glitter refracts light, showcasing a spectrum of colors that change as you move. This unique feature makes it a favorite among crafters and decorators alike.
What Makes Holographic Glitter Unique?
The unique production process of holographic glitter involves layers of reflective materials combined with vibrant colors. This layering gives it that characteristic holographic effect. It’s often done using polymer materials that are both lightweight and durable, helping to maintain the brilliant hues and shine over time. The result is an eye-catching finish that can mesmerize onlookers and enhance any decor or craft project.
